IISD Advocates for Sustainable Energy Policies in North Sea Development
The International Institute for Sustainable Development (IISD) has submitted its recommendations to the UK government as part of the consultation process aimed at shaping the future of energy generation in the North Sea. The IISD emphasizes the necessity for coherent and forward-thinking policies that promote sustainable energy development. Key points in their submission include:
- Accelerating the transition to renewable energy sources to reduce dependency on fossil fuels.
- Enhancing international collaboration among North Sea nations to share technology and best practices.
- Integrating energy and environmental policies to ensure ecological integrity while pursuing energy goals.
In its advocacy, IISD also highlights the importance of engaging with local communities and stakeholders to foster a sense of ownership and duty towards energy projects. A proposed framework for sustainable energy policies encompasses:
Focus Area | Action Item |
---|---|
Stakeholder Engagement | Conduct workshops to gather input from local communities. |
Research and Innovation | Invest in R&D for clean energy technologies. |
Policy Alignment | Ensure energy policies support climate commitments. |
Recommendations Focus on Renewable Integration and Climate Resilience
In order to effectively harness the potential of the North Sea’s energy resources, it is essential to prioritize the integration of renewable energy technologies. This involves investing in infrastructure that enhances the networking of offshore wind farms with existing energy grids, promoting energy efficiency, and supporting innovative energy storage solutions. Key actions should include:
- Facilitating multi-use platforms: Encourage the development of platforms that accommodate multiple energy sources and activities, such as fishing and tourism, to maximize the area’s benefits.
- Boosting smart grid technology: Invest in digital solutions that allow for real-time energy management and improved demand response capabilities.
- Enhancing regional collaboration: Strengthen partnerships among North Sea countries to create a cohesive approach to renewable energy deployment and resource sharing.
Moreover, ensuring climate resilience in the face of climate change is critical for the sustainability of energy infrastructure and coastal communities. A multi-faceted approach will be required to address the challenges posed by rising sea levels and extreme weather events. Significant strategies include:
- Implementing adaptive coastal management: Adopt practices that enhance natural coastal defenses, such as restoring wetlands and mangroves.
- Conducting vulnerability assessments: Regularly evaluate the resilience of energy infrastructure against climate impacts and establish plans to address identified weaknesses.
- Promoting community engagement: Involve local populations in resilience planning to ensure that initiatives reflect the needs and knowledge of those most affected.
Insights into Collaborative Approaches for Regional Energy Security
As nations grapple with the pressing challenges of energy security, collaborations across borders have emerged as basic to fostering resilience in regional energy systems. Investing in joint initiatives not only enhances technological innovation but also encourages cross-regional learning and capacity building. Stakeholders can benefit from shared resources and expertise,making it feasible to tackle complex energy needs while also addressing climate change commitments. As an example, cross-border energy grids can facilitate the integration of diverse renewable energy sources, providing scalability and redundancy in power supplies. Key collaborative strategies include:
- Joint Investment in Infrastructure: developing transnational energy infrastructure, like wind farms and connecting grids, optimizes the use of abundant wind resources.
- Emergency Response Mechanisms: Establishing protocols for rapid energy assistance during crises can bolster regional stability.
- Policy Alignment: harmonizing regulations among countries encourages investments and eases cross-border energy trade.
Moreover, collaborative approaches can also bring about significant economic advantages. By pooling resources for technology development and energy production,regional partnerships can reduce costs and improve efficiency. According to recent insights, cooperative initiatives can provide an estimated 30% reduction in operational costs relating to renewable energy projects. To demonstrate the benefits of collaborative innovations in this field, here is a brief overview of ongoing projects:
Project Name | Parties involved | Primary Focus |
---|---|---|
North Sea Wind Power Hub | Denmark, Germany, Netherlands | Offshore Wind Integration |
Interconnectors Development | UK, France, Belgium | Enhanced Grid Connectivity |
Green Hydrogen Alliance | Belgium, Norway, Netherlands | Hydrogen Production and Distribution |
